Why Slot Tournaments Are Different from Normal Play

Most punters don’t get this. When you play slots normally, you’re fighting the RTP. The house edge grinds you down over time. But in a tournament? You’re fighting other players. The casino takes a fixed entry fee, and the prize pool gets distributed among the top scorers. That changes the math completely.

From what I’ve seen, the best slot tournaments UK 2026 real money prizes tend to cluster around specific game providers. NetEnt, Play’n GO, and Big Time Gaming dominate the leaderboard events. Why? Because their games have the volatility to create massive score swings in short sessions.

FAQ: Slot Tournaments for UK Players

Are slot tournament winnings taxable in the UK?

No. Gambling winnings are tax-free for UK players. This includes tournament prizes. You keep 100% of what you win.

Can I use bonus funds to enter tournaments?

Usually not. Most tournaments require real cash entry. Some platforms offer free entry tournaments as part of welcome bonuses, but these are rare. Check the T&Cs before you try.

What’s the best time to enter a tournament?

Late entry. Wait until the final 4-6 hours. You’ll see the current leaderboard scores and can adjust your strategy. Early entry is for people who like guessing.

Do all slots count toward tournament scores?

No. Each tournament specifies which games are eligible. Usually it’s 5-10 slots from a specific provider. Check the tournament lobby before you start playing.
